About Beiben
Beiben was born in early 1978, the central government approved a plan to introduce heavy-duty automobile technology from abroad to transform China’s truck industry.
The variety of heavy trucks produced by Beiben Heavy Truck has developed into 40 basic models of A, B, and C series with more than 400 varieties of loaders, dumpers, semi-trailer tractors, modified vehicles, special vehicles, and all-drive vehicles, which are widely used in, postal, railroad, highway, port, petroleum, chemical, hydropower, forestry, They are also exported to Iraq, Ethiopia, Nigeria, Turkmenistan, Kazakhstan, and other countries and regions.
“Beiben” As a famous brand of high-grade heavy trucks in China, relying on the technical platform of Mercedes-Benz and the strong manufacturing and design capability of the military industry, the products are transformed from high-grade to mid-grade and mid-range models with excellent cost performance through self-development and matching with domestic high-quality collaborative parts, and the load capacity ranges from 8 tons to 25 tons and the tractive weight from 30 tons to 60 tons. History of Beiben

1988
In the presence of national leader Li Peng, Daimler-Benz and China Arms Industry Corporation held a project cooperation signing ceremony at the Great Hall of the People. and introduced Mercedes-Benz NG80 heavy-duty truck manufacturing process and technology, and the two sides also signed a technical support contract

1995
Beiben can produce 20 basic models of 92 varieties of load trucks, dump trucks, semi-tractors, modified trucks, special vehicles and off-road vehicles, with an annual production capacity of 6,000 vehicles. Among them, the 7-ton 4-by-4 model 1926A military off-road vehicle has been used in the Air Force.

1996
The Northern Benz NG80 tractor, which is relatively high in configuration, is equipped with a relatively advanced ABS system, and at that time there were only a handful of trucks equipped with ABS system in China.

2009
The North Benz radar vehicles appeared in the National Day parade on the anniversary of the National Day and the parade on the 70th anniversary of the victory against fascism in 2015. The export volume of NG series heavy trucks made by North Benz is very widely used in many developing countries.

2010
It combines military quality production with the new product V3 of Bei Ben heavy truck was introduced. v3 and the previous NG80 series were given a more modern atmosphere. At the same time, the streamlined shape also relatively reduces wind resistance and saves fuel consumption.
